      Guitar DI processing tricks

      Guitar DI processing tricks

        Greetings to dear readers! Wanted to tell you a couple of tricks of DI processing (for hi-gain guitar parts primarily, but not only) before reamping them, which I have to use in my practice time to time during the years. Some of us will find them well known, while another will learn something new. These techniques helps in solving several types of common problems:

        • Make muddy and dark guitars brighter.
        • Add some metal clang to the tone.
        • Treat a weak uneven picking.

        First of all, you’d better always record accurately and make quality (use good guitar with fresh strings, experienced musician with a good performance technique etc.), then fixing all the issues afterwards. But this is not always possible, so the following tricks may appear useful.
